This course will cover in detail the risks companies face surrounding the protection of personally identifiable information. The instructor will discuss and breakdown a variety of coverage components available in the marketplace today. Additional content will include understanding key questions on the application, claim examples, and privacy law. With the development of the internet and advancements in technology, protecting personal and company informational assets has become imperative. Cyber Liability addresses the first- and third-party risks associated with e-business, the Internet, networks and informational assets.

Participants in this webinar will learn:

  • What are cyber liability & privacy liability
  • Who needs cyber liability coverage
  • What can be expected in a cyber/Privacy liability policy
  • Key questions concerning cyber liability
